They spread by two methods: asexual clonal growth and sexual reproduction. Such plant material has been used for composting, but Italian laws prohibit the use of marine algae and plants for this purpose. Posidonia oceanica, commonly known as Neptune grass or Mediterranean tapeweed, is a seagrass species that is endemic to the Mediterranean Sea. Neptune Grass has also spread to the Caribbean, but it's still most common in the Mediterranean, even though rising sea temperatures and development may put the species's future in jeopardy. Latin Name. [6][7][8], This species is found only in the Mediterranean Sea where it is in decline, occupying an area of about 3% of the basin. Posidonia oceanica is a flowering plant which lives in dense meadows or along channels in the sands of the Mediterranean. The balls are created by wave action – masses of fiber from dead leaves become tangled as the surge ‘rolls’ the material together when it collects in sandy and rocky parts of the seafloor. Neptune grass seaweed is virtually non-flammable, resistant to mold, and it can be used as insulating material without the need for chemical additives. The fruit is free floating and known in Italy as "the olive of the sea" (l'oliva di mare ). The leaves are ribbon-like, appearing in tufts of 6 or 7, and up to 1.5 metres (4.9 ft) long. This has led to industry partners … Balls of fibrous remains of Neptune grass (Posidonia oceanica) Mediterranean. Well you're in luck, because here they come. Throughout fall, winter and spring, Mediterranean beaches are littered with little balls of seaweed leaves from the Posidonia oceanica plant, more commonly known as Neptune grass. All stems are approximately 10 millimetres (0.39 in) thick and upright in habit. At 8 kilometres (5.0 mi) across, and estimated at around 100,000 years old,[5] it may be one of the largest and oldest clonal colonies on Earth.
